The Alhambra Theatre was a classic Moorish style, neighborhood movie theater that opened in 1926. Lowell is where I went to high school

Other images are from events we attended. Arguably, the weekend of October 5-7, 2012 in San Francisco was the most spectacular one in terms of events that the City has ever seen. There was the America’s Cup Semi-Finals, Fleet Week and Hardly Strictly Bluegrass which we saw. The Giants were in the playoffs (they won the World Series) and the 49ers were in town.
